Section 5 of draft-ietf-softwire-map-02.txt describes the MAP algorithm. The paragraph following bullet 3 reads as follows:

"  A MAP node finds its Basic Mapping Rule by doing a longest match
   between the End-user IPv6 prefix and the Rule IPv6 prefix in the
   Mapping Rules table.  The rule is then used for IPv4 prefix, address
   or shared address assignment."

and, of course, the next paragraph goes on to say that the BMR is used to derive the MAP node's IPv6 address for MAP purposes.

I have a feeling the paragraph quoted above applies only to MAP CEs, not to all MAP nodes. Can someone confirm this?
